Print Jumiw 2 is a bold, narrow, monoline, upright, normal x-height font.

A compact, hand-drawn print style with thick, even strokes and generously rounded terminals. The letterforms lean on simple, graphic construction with soft corners and slightly irregular curves, creating a lively rhythm without becoming messy. Counters are generally small-to-moderate and shapes are subtly varied (especially in bowls and diagonals), helping it feel organic while remaining legible. Overall spacing reads tight and efficient, suited to short lines and bold labeling.
Works best for display applications where a cheerful, hand-rendered voice is desired: packaging, labels, posters, social graphics, classroom materials, and product branding. It can also support short UI headings or callouts when a friendly, informal tone is needed, but its chunky strokes make it less suited to long body text.
The tone is warm and upbeat, with a cartoon-like friendliness that feels approachable and informal. Its rounded shapes and gentle inconsistencies suggest human touch and spontaneity, making it well suited to lighthearted, kid-friendly, or handcrafted branding moments.
Designed to deliver a bold, approachable handwritten feel with consistent stroke weight and rounded geometry, balancing casual personality with clear letter recognition. The overall intent appears to be quick readability in playful display settings while keeping a handcrafted, human rhythm.
Capitals are clean and sign-like, while lowercase forms add extra bounce and personality (notably in curved letters and descenders). Numerals follow the same soft, rounded logic and remain easy to distinguish at display sizes.
